Low brake pressure alarm going off. Everything still works fine and doesnt go off until after running the machine for 1-2 hours.

Any help would be appreciated, dont know where to start looking.

Here is the SysOp for the brake system. It has 2 accumulators so my comments above regarding checking precharge pressure are the first place I would start checking. The specified precharge pressure with dry nitrogen is 1000psi @ 68 DegF ambient temperature. If the pressure has not been checked in a while then it is likely to be significantly below specification.
